Memory allocation

StrammerMax93

Banned
Registriert
Sep. 2015
Beiträge
1.227
Guten Tag,

ich habe hier ein Programm, dass versucht eine 1,4 GB große Datei (DAG genannt) auf den 2 GB großen Grafikkartenspeicher zu erstellen.
Beim erstellen Bricht das Programm immer ab und sagt "clCreateBuffer(-61) GPU can't allocate the DAG in a single chunk"

D.h. irgendetwas blockiert das Erstellen der Datei.
Vermutlich erlaubt der Treiber keine so großen Dateien.

Es handelt sich um eine HD 6950 Grafikkarte mit 2 GB Speicher, Catalyst 15.7.1 und Treibern 9.14.10.01128
System: Windows 7 64 Bit

Kann mir jemand sagen ob es wirklich am Treiber liegt oder ob es ein anderes Problem gibt?
 
Hi,

die 6950 scheint da wohl Probleme zu haben, siehe hier und hier. Wenn die Lösung aus dem zweiten Thread nichts bringt wirst du wohl eine andere, aktuelle Karte brauchen.

VG,
Mad
 
rg88 schrieb:
gehts jetzt schon wieder um Bitcoin-Mining?
Dann google doch erst mal. Da findest du diese Fehlermeldung immer zusammen mit der 6950/6970. Geht nicht.
https://www.reddit.com/r/ethereum/comments/44cluw/precompiled_64bit_ethminer_that_supports_dag/

Es ist kein Bitcoinmining...

Und das Programm das dort verlinkt wurde existiert nichtmehr. Gibt nur noch das Git.. und damit kann ich nichts anfangen.
Ergänzung ()

Madman1209 schrieb:
Hi,

die 6950 scheint da wohl Probleme zu haben, siehe hier und hier. Wenn die Lösung aus dem zweiten Thread nichts bringt wirst du wohl eine andere, aktuelle Karte brauchen.

VG,
Mad
Die Lösung hatte ich schon. Hilft aber nicht.
 
Es gibt Leute die das gleiche Problem mit einer R9 390X mit 8 GB Speicher haben - es liegt also nicht an der Größe des Speichers sondern eher an den Treibern, der openCl Version oder so.
 
Hi,

ich wiederhole mich: wenn es an so etwas liegt hast du Pech, darauf hast du keinen Einfluss. Ich denke nicht, dass sich für solche Probleme "mal eben" Lösungen finden lassen.

BTW: macht absolut keinen Sinn, irgendwas auf einer GPU zu minen. Wenn man sowas ernsthaft machen möchte kommt man an einem System basierend auf ASICs nicht vorbei.

VG,
Mad
 
Madman1209 schrieb:
Hi,

ich wiederhole mich: wenn es an so etwas liegt hast du Pech, darauf hast du keinen Einfluss. Ich denke nicht, dass sich für solche Probleme "mal eben" Lösungen finden lassen.

BTW: macht absolut keinen Sinn, irgendwas auf einer GPU zu minen. Wenn man sowas ernsthaft machen möchte kommt man an einem System basierend auf ASICs nicht vorbei.

VG,
Mad

Du hast 0 Ahnung....
Wie schon erwähnt handelt es sich bei Ethereum nicht um Bitcoin - und für ETH gibt es keine ASICs.

Und wenn es nur an bestimmten Treibern liegt kann man das Problem umgehen indem man andere nutzt... nur weiß ich eben nicht welcher größere Dateien am Stück erlaubt.
 
Hi,

stimmt, ICH habe keine Ahnung. Lies dich erstmal ein, was "ASIC" bedeutet, dann reden wir weiter. Oder eher nicht, dein Ton ist für jemanden, der hier um Hilfe bittet absolut unpassend. Such dir deinen Treiber und werde glücklich.

Viel "Erfolg".

VG,
Mad
 
Zurück
Oben